Wolff welcomes recent FIA reforms: It's transparent and honest
Article To news overview © XPBimages Mercedes team boss Toto Wolff says the FIA is "transparent and honest" following the restructure that has occurred in the aftermath of the 2021 Abu Dhabi Grand Prix. Wolff's driver, Lewis Hamilton, was set to claim a record-breaking eighth Drivers' title in Abu Dhabi as a Safety Car was called with five laps to go following a crash for Nicholas Latifi of Williams. Race Director Michael Masi subsequently failed to follow the restart regulations and only allowed five lapped cars – those between Hamilton and Max Verstappen – to unlap themselves before resuming the race for a one-lap shootout for the title.
